The Pima Air & Space Museum ( PASM for short ) is located in southeast Tucson , Arizona , USA at the southern end of the runway of Davis-Monthan Air Force Base .

Around 300, almost exclusively military aircraft are exhibited on an area of ​​around 320,000 m²; these are distributed on the one hand in a number of hangars and similar exhibition halls, on the other hand in the extensive outdoor area. Adjacent to the north are Davis-Monthan Air Force Base and the 309th Aerospace Maintenance and Regeneration Group ( AMARG for short ) with its several thousand stored military aircraft; these facilities are not part of the PASM.

Exhibits

The list of aircraft on display is very extensive with around 300; some of them are the last surviving copies, rarely also unique. Due to the intense solar radiation in the south of Arizona, sun-related weathering of paintwork, plastics and rubber is to be expected, especially in the outdoor exhibits.

AMARG tours

The PASM is the point of contact and organizer for visitor tours across the AMARG site.
